VanEck Energy Income ETF (EINC) and Alerian Energy Infrastructure ETF (ENFR) belong to the same industry segment: Infrastructure. EINC's top 1 sector exposures are Energy. In contrast, ENFR's top sector exposures are Energy and Non-Corporate. EINC is more expensive with a Total Expense Ratio (TER) of 0.46%, versus 0.35% for ENFR. EINC is up 26.6% year-to-date (YTD) with -$16M in YTD flows. ENFR performs better with 28.12% YTD performance, and +$120M in YTD flows. Run a side-by-side ETF comparison of EINC and ENFR below, and assess how they stack up in performance, liquidity, risk, exposure, holdings, and more, helping you select the best ETF for your investments.

Frequently asked questions about EINC and ENFR

How have the EINC and ENFR ETFs performed in 2026?

As of September 15, 2026, EINC is up 26.6% year-to-date (YTD), while ENFR has returned 28.12%. That puts ENFR better performer ahead so far this year.

Which ETF is attracting more investor money: EINC or ENFR?

Year-to-date, the EINC ETF saw -$16M in flows, compared to +$120M for ENFR.

Which ETF is more volatile: EINC or ENFR?

Over the past year, EINC had a volatility of 15.69%, while ENFR experienced 15.77%.

Which ETF is bigger: EINC or ENFR?

As of September 15, 2026, EINC holds $81.63 M in assets under management (AUM), while ENFR manages $535.55 M.

What sectors do the EINC and ENFR ETFs invest in?

EINC leans toward sectors like Energy. Meanwhile, ENFR focuses on Energy.

What are the top holdings of the EINC ETF and ENFR ETF?

EINC top holdings include Enbridge, Inc., The Williams Cos., Inc. and TC Energy Corp.. ENFR holds in its top three: Energy Transfer LP, Enbridge, Inc. and Enterprise Products Partners LP.

Which ETF is more diversified: EINC or ENFR?

EINC holds 30 securities with 79.97% of its assets in the top 15. ENFR has 29 securities and a top 15 weight of 81.74%.
